MGE Energy Q4 EPS Rises 5% to $0.64, Revenue Up 10.6% to $189.6M
MGE Energy delivered Q4 adjusted EPS of $0.64, up from $0.61 year-over-year and meeting estimates, while revenue climbed 10.6% to $189.6 million, 5.4% above consensus. 1. Q4 Earnings and Revenue Performance
MGE Energy posted adjusted Q4 earnings of $0.64 per share, up from $0.61 a year earlier and in line with estimates, while revenue reached $189.6 million, marking a 10.6% year-over-year increase and exceeding consensus by 5.4%.
2. Recent Estimate Beats
The company has surpassed revenue consensus in three of the last four quarters and delivered two EPS surprises, including a Q3 beat of +2.5% when it earned $1.22 versus a $1.19 forecast.
3. Outlook and Analyst Rating
Despite these results, MGE holds a Zacks Rank #4 Sell; analysts forecast Q1 EPS of $1.14 on $227.1 million in revenue, with future earnings estimate revisions seen as the next key catalyst.
